Quotes from Hangzhou industrial leaders at WIC
Industrial giants from Hangzhou, a city known as the "capital of the internet", never fail to steal the spotlight at the annual World Internet Conference (WIC) held in Wuzhen, Zhejiang province, with their insights into the development of the internet.
Zhu Shiqiang, director of the Zhejiang Lab, Guo Jijun, vice-president of Alibaba, Tu Meng, secretary-general of the Transfar Foundation, and Fan Yuan, chairman of DBAPPSecurity, all hailing from Hangzhou, delivered some stirring remarks at the event.

Zhu Shiqiang, director of the Zhejiang Lab
Zhu Shiqiang, director of the Zhejiang Lab, talks at the 2019 World Internet Conference (WIC) held in Wuzhen, Zhejiang province, on Oct 21. [Photo/zj.zjol.com.cn]
Zhu said that the boundary between secondary and tertiary industries will be increasingly hazy in the future. He predicted that a large platform specializing in manufacturing would be produced.
According to him, the platform, once it dominates the field, will revolutionize the future manufacturing industry.
